Some people use coat hangers and bobby pins in order to gain access to their car after they've been locked out. This is not a safe practice because it can cause a lot of damage to your car. This will also set off the alarm, which could cost hundreds of dollars to fix. Furthermore, modern vehicles come with sophisticated locks that require locksmiths who are professional to access them.

Car Ignition Repair

If your car key ignition isn't working, it could be time to replace it. Ignition switches - also referred to as starter switches - activate electrical systems like the AC, windows and radio in your car. If your ignition switch isn't functioning properly it could be because it's worn out or damaged. You can call an auto locksmith to install a brand new one for you if this is the case.

Car ignition replacement is a difficult to complete on your own. Find a trusted auto-locksmith with the appropriate tools to work on your car's make and model. You won't need to wait for an auto mechanic or risk damaging the car by attempting DIY repairs. Locksmiths can perform this task in a flash.

First, you will need to take off the old ignition. It's not easy to remove the old ignition and it requires a specific tool. This should be left to a professional auto locksmith. You can also try flicking out the switch. But it's a risky option that could damage internal components.

After removing the old ignition, it is now time to have to insert the new ignition cylinder. It is important to do this properly to avoid damaging your new ignition. You will need to rotate the ignition cylinder into accessory position and then push it in until the pin that holds it clicks into the correct position. Once the cylinder is secured you can then use your new car key to go on your way without any worries.

Car VAT System

Many GM cars produced in the 1980s are equipped with a VATS system. The system is identified easily through a resistor attached to the blade of a metal ignition key. It is able to distinguish between 15 different resistance values. If the wrong value is detected or the wrong value is detected, the VATS control module will not permit the engine to start. It will also set the security light to turn on or an error message will be displayed in the Driver Information Center, depending on the vehicle. This will give the potential car thief time to consider whether they want to steal the vehicle or not.

The VATS system came about after a series of studies were conducted to determine ways to curb auto-theft. It was discovered that the most effective strategy to deter auto theft is to introduce an amount of time that the thief cannot avoid.

Although there is no way to "re-learn" the resistance code of a VATS key, the control module can be reset. The key will have to be replaced, however, to restore the function.
